Lymphatic system disorders and blood disorders are the conditions that a Hematologist researches and diagnoses. Related medical treatment and procedures for blood, bone marrow and lymphatic system are the responsibility of a Hematologist. When it comes to interpreting the various test results and monitoring the results, it is always the Hematologists who work with other specialists to do so. Hemophilia, blood clotting disorder which is genetic and Sepsis, known reaction to an infection are all conditions whose treatment is found with a Hematologist.
We bring to you the tests that are usually recommended before and during a Hematologist consultation.
To keep a check on how well the treatments, medications are working and also the details of the bleeding disorders or clotting disorders, Prothrombin time and Partial thromboplastin time tests are performed. The three blood cells, their characteristics and numbers are tracked through a test well known as a complete blood count. Blood disorders, bone marrow disorders, some cancers and infections in the bone marrow can be diagnosed and monitored via bone marrow biopsy.
When you have symptoms that indicate blood, bone marrow or lymphatic system related conditions then you are referred by your primary care doctor to visit a Hematologist. Anemia, having less red blood cells and sickle cell anemia, when red blood cells are shaped like sickle, crescent moon are both a sign that you should see a Hematologist. A referral to a Hematologist is imminent when you are suffering from either leukemia, lymphoma, or multiple myeloma (bone marrow, lymph nodes, or white blood cells) cancers Visiting the specialist should not be delayed at all when the symptoms start showing.
